What is Planning Application
The Planning Application Form is a permit application document used by residents in New South Wales, Australia to request planning-related amendments and agreements from the Greater Taree City Council.

What are the eligibility requirements for this form?
The Planning Application Form is intended for property owners and developers in New South Wales who wish to request planning amendments or agreements. Ensure you have legal rights to the property in question and sufficient information to fill out the form accurately.
What supporting documents are needed?
You will need to provide detailed property information, such as site plans and ownership documents, as well as any relevant disclosures, like political donations. Check the instructions within the form for specific document requirements.
